This is an internship at Yara Group, located in Los Angeles, US. Yara Group operates as a talent agency, representing leading digital creators and partnering with brands to execute influencer marketing campaigns. We focus on building long-term businesses for creators and meaningful relationships with brands. This role is crucial for supporting the efficient execution of brand partnership campaigns, directly contributing to successful outcomes for creators and brands alike.

The TL;DR
• Role: Internship
• Location: In-person, Los Angeles, US
• Team: Supports Talent Managers and Account Leads within the campaign execution team.
• Mission: To support the streamlined execution of brand partnership campaigns across our creator roster.
• Tech Stack: Google Workspace (Docs, Sheets, Drive), Monday.com

What You’ll Actually Do
Manage: Oversee the full lifecycle of influencer marketing campaigns, from initial contract to final completion.
Coordinate: Facilitate campaign setup, manage timelines, track deliverables, and support overall project management.
Communicate: Act as a central point of contact, coordinating communication among creators, managers, brands, and internal teams.
Monitor: Track all campaign deliverables, ensure timely completion, and review creator content for adherence to campaign specifications.
Report: Assist in compiling post-campaign performance data and preparing comprehensive client recap reports and summaries.

The Must-Haves
• Background: Currently pursuing or recently completed a degree in Marketing or a related field.
• Experience: 1+ year of experience (internship, freelance, campus organization, or professional) in influencer marketing, social media marketing, talent management, brand partnerships, public relations, or digital marketing preferred.
• Skills: Strong understanding of Instagram, TikTok, YouTube, and the creator economy; exceptional attention to detail and organizational skills; strong written and verbal communication skills; 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ously; proficiency with Google Workspace (Docs, Sheets, Drive) and Monday.com.
• Bonus: Comfortable working in an entrepreneurial environment.
